One of the enduring advantages of paper packaging lies in its adaptability to coatings and treatments that enhance performance without compromising sustainability. The coatings landscape has evolved to offer plant-based, compostable options that improve barrier properties just where they are needed. For burgers or greasy foods, grease-resistant barriers derived from plant-based sources—often rooted in cornstarch—provide a crucial safeguard. These coatings protect the integrity of the packaging, maintain moisture control, and preserve the appearance of the branding across the product’s journey. Importantly, when these coatings are compostable or compatible with a closed-loop recycling stream, the end-of-life story remains aligned with environmental objectives rather than undermining them.

Moisture resistance is another essential facet. Dry goods like bread, pastries, or snack mixes benefit from moisture-retardant layers that keep the product fresh and presentation pristine. Wax-based or bio-based moisture barriers can be integrated into paper structures to deliver reliable performance, even in humid kitchens or during longer delivery windows. Yet the choice of barrier must be aligned with sustainability claims. The most robust performance is achieved when the barrier is designed to degrade in composting environments or to be compatible with reputable recycling streams, preventing contamination of the recycling batch and supporting a circular economy.

From the outset, the material properties of cornstarch-based packaging set expectations for designers and manufacturers. The core starch matrix can be processed into rigid containers, films, and molded trays that meet the needs of takeout and ready-to-eat meals. Rigid containers offer the stability necessary for hot or cold foods, while flexible films expand the possibilities for individual portions or accessory packaging. Molded trays enable complete meal solutions, including compartmentalized designs that separate sauces, toppings, or sides without compromising seal integrity. The beauty of these materials lies in their compatibility with customization: the surface can be print-ready, embossable, and capable of accepting a range of coatings, inks, and branding motifs without sacrificing compostability.

A recurring theme in contemporary cornstarch packaging is the deliberate integration of antimicrobial innovation. Researchers and product developers have explored incorporating antimicrobial activity and preservative properties into the starch matrix, aiming to extend shelf life and reduce food waste. Such enhancements can lower the need for added preservatives in the food itself, while still preserving safety and consumer trust. The antimicrobial approach must be carefully balanced with regulatory standards for food contact and the overall life cycle impact, but when done well, it supports a brand story of freshness and reliability. Customization is where cornstarch-based packaging truly earns its design cred. Modern processing capabilities allow for embossed branding, where a logo or motif can be pressed into the surface to create tactile differentiation without adding pigment. Embossing can be combined with color customization through food-safe inks and coatings that remain compatible with composting requirements. Another powerful feature is the ability to tailor compartment sizes within molded trays. Adjustable compartments accommodate portion control and temperature management, enabling brands to offer consistent weights and meal configurations across diverse menus. This flexibility is especially valuable for home meal kits, where portion accuracy, visual appeal, and ease of use are essential for repeat purchases.

Aesthetics are not sacrificed for sustainability. The surface of cornstarch-based packaging accepts high-quality printing, enabling vibrant visuals, brand colors, and regulatory labeling such as certifications and recycling or composting instructions. The approach to coatings is crucial: any moisture or grease barrier must be achieved with coatings that preserve industrial compostability. Plant-based waxes and bio-based coatings can provide moisture resistance without compromising end-of-life outcomes. In parallel, coatings designed to improve heat resistance can expand the range of use cases—from warm foods that arrive steaming to cold-chain products that require freezer stability. The commercial landscape around cornstarch-based packaging also features practical considerations that influence design decisions. Heat and moisture sensitivity are important factors to manage. While cornstarch can be engineered to withstand typical food-service scenarios, prolonged exposure to high heat or moisture can affect structural integrity. For that reason, coatings and barrier layers must be carefully selected to maintain performance while remaining industrially compostable. Clear labeling is essential to guide consumers in proper disposal. Misunderstandings about compostability can undermine the environmental benefits if packaging ends up in the wrong waste stream. Consequently, education and transparent disposal instructions are integral to the lifecycle of these materials and must be woven into product labeling, packaging design, and customer communications.

Among the most promising avenues for this kind of branding are paper-based materials and cornstarch-based bioplastics. Each offers distinct advantages for customization and branding while staying aligned with environmental goals. Paper-based packaging—be it takeout boxes, pizza boxes, paper bags, or dry-food wraps—offers a familiar, recyclable, and widely available foundation. It is inherently print-friendly, providing a broad canvas for logos, eco-labels, and vibrant graphics. With an appropriate compostable coating, moisture resistance can be achieved without sacrificing recyclability or compostability. This is crucial for brands that want to project a premium, responsible image while keeping costs manageable and supply chains straightforward. Such materials also reduce dependence on virgin wood pulp in a way that supports forest stewardship and sustainable procurement practices. The result is a visually appealing, functional container that respects the environmental expectations of a growing segment of consumers.

Cornstarch-based materials, a subset of bioplastics, offer another compelling path. They are fully compostable and can be engineered into rigid containers, trays, and other forms that substitute for polystyrene with less environmental impact. The flexibility of cornstarch-based designs enables complex branding opportunities, including embossing, die-cutting, and vivid color customization. For brands seeking distinctive shelf presence or differentiated delivery packaging, cornstarch-based solutions can deliver a tangible sense of sustainability without sacrificing strength or reliability. The ability to mold sustainable materials into intricate shapes gives designers and brand teams a direct line from identity concepts to physical artifacts that customers can hold, reuse, or compost.
